Amid Historic ETH Staking Rush, Bitwise Reportedly Acquires $2.2B Staker Chorus One

In a move that capitalizes on the explosive demand for crypto yield, Bitwise Asset Management is reportedly acquiring the institutional staking firm Chorus One. The deal, reported by Bloomberg on Wednesday, brings a platform with $2.2 billion in staked assets under Bitwise’s management.

The acquisition underscores the intense institutional and retail competition for staking rewards. Current Ethereum network data vividly illustrates this trend: the validator entry queue has ballooned to over 4 million ETH, forcing a 70-day wait, while nearly 37 million ETH (over 30% of supply) is now actively staked.

Financial terms remain undisclosed. By absorbing Chorus One’s major operation, Bitwise significantly strengthens its position as a comprehensive service provider during a pivotal period of network growth and yield-seeking behavior.
